"Wi-Fi sensing has emerged as a promising non-intrusive approach for human activity recognition (HAR), leveraging the widespread availability of Wi-Fi-enabled devices. While machine learning tools help extract meaningful features from complex wireless propagation patterns, developing robust and domain-adaptive models remains challenging without diverse datasets. To address this, we release two comprehensive datasets containing Channel State Information (CSI) and Beamforming Feedback Information (BFI), collected using commercial IEEE 802.11ac devices across multiple days in both LoS and NLoS scenarios. The first dataset includes 20 activities performed by six subjects across six setups. The second captures simultaneous multi-subject activities, with three individuals performing distinct actions concurrently. Notably, this is the first public HAR dataset to include corresponding BFI measurements"
